The SecurityNET S/FTP Cat.6A patch cable is a high-performance networking solution engineered for demanding professional environments. Measuring 3 meters in length, this cable provides reliable connectivity for high-speed data transmission in local area networks. Its robust construction and advanced shielding technology ensure that your network remains stable and protected against electromagnetic interference, making it an essential component for modern IT infrastructure.
This patch cable features S/FTP shielding, which provides comprehensive protection against crosstalk and external electromagnetic interference, ensuring maximum signal integrity even in dense cabling environments. The cable is encased in a Low Smoke Zero Halogen (LSZH) jacket, which significantly enhances safety by reducing toxic smoke emissions in the event of a fire. Its Cat.6A performance rating supports high-speed data transfers, making it a future-proof choice for bandwidth-intensive applications.
This cable is designed for indoor use and is not suitable for outdoor installations where it would be exposed to moisture, direct sunlight, or extreme temperature fluctuations. Additionally, it is not intended for industrial environments requiring specialized ruggedized or armored cabling.
To use the cable, simply insert the RJ45 connector into the corresponding port on your networking device until you hear a click. Ensure that the cable is not bent at sharp angles or subjected to excessive tension, as this can damage the internal conductors and degrade performance. When disconnecting, press the locking tab on the connector to release it safely from the port.
For optimal network performance, avoid running patch cables parallel to power lines to minimize potential electromagnetic interference. Regularly inspect the cable for physical damage to maintain consistent data transmission speeds.
